The enthalpy of combustion of cyclohexane, 1, 4-cyclohexadiene and H2 are respectively –3920, –3680 and –241 KJ mol–1. The heat of hydrogenation of 1, 4-cyclohexadiene is:
1. –121 KJ/mol
2. –242 KJ/mol
3. 242 KJ/mol
4. None of these

Correct Answer - Option 2 : –242 KJ/mol

C6H8 + 2H2 ⟶ C6H12­, DHr = ?

DHr = \(\sum \nu \Delta {H_C}\left( R \right)-\sum \nu \Delta {H_C}\left( P \right)\)

n = stoichiometric coefficient

= –3680 + 2 × (–241) – (–3920)

= –242 KJ/mol
